SCP in North America

The Society of Catholic Priests began in North America during the First National Conference of the Society held at Christ Church, New Haven, Connecticut on 10 November 2009.  The Rector of the parish, the Revd David Cobb, became the first Convenor of the Society in North America and over 130 priests became members.  Since its launch SCP North America has continued to develop and members are now preparing for their Second National Conference.

SCP in Australia

The Society of Catholic Priests was launched in Australia with the creation of new diocesan Chapters between 29 January and 4 February 2010.  Chapters were formed in Melbourne and Newcastle and a number of other Chapters are now in the process of formation.  Led initially by Fr Matthew Healy the Chapters in Australia are working towards the establishment of a new Province.
